Transaction 72686d56b551d055f35f345cd3099561a501eff13d2ba1fff684bed89b4dee8a
1 Input
1 Output
-
72686d56b551d055f35f345cd3099561a501eff13d2ba1fff684bed89b4dee8a:0
- value
- 306080
- script pubkey
- OP_0 OP_PUSHBYTES_20 be44dadbbb7a9beae650c6a420b972b8d10f9f81
- address
- bc1qhezd4kam02d74ejsc6jzpwtjhrgsl8upah2c0y